 NCB invites Deepika Padukone, Sara Ali and two other actresses in Bollywood drug case



 The Narcotics Control Bureau has invited Bollywood's Deepika Padukone, Sara Ali Khan, Shraddha Kapoor and Rakul Preet Singh to investigate the death of Sushant Singh Rajput. According to NCB sources, the investigating agency will try to find out their relationship with drug addiction in Bollywood. Deepika has been directed to appear at the NCB office by 10.30 am on Thursday. The rest have to appear within three days.

The NCB has also invited fashion designer Simon Kambatta to investigate the incident. Riya Chakraborty and her brother Shauvik, Sushant's house manager Samuel Miranda, personal attendant Deepesh Sawant and many others were arrested by the NCB. Earlier, the NCB had summoned Deepika's manager Karishma Prakash and Kewan Talent Management CEO Dhruv Chittagong.

 NCB retrieves some WhatsApp chats, where Deepika Padukone and Karisma are seen discussing drugs. Earlier, after questioning Riya, the names of Sara Ali, Rakul Preet and Shraddha Kapoor came up. It is learned that after Deepika, the NCB may also summon Dia Mirza for questioning.
